Kathy Bates

KATHY BATES (Molly Brown) won an Academy AwardŽ
for her starring role in Rob Reiner's adaptation of Stephen
King's "Misery." In 1997, she won a Golden Globe for her
starring performance in HBO's "The Late Shift." She also
won the Obie Award for the off-Broadway production of
"Frankie and Johnny in the Clair de Lune." The films of
Kathy Bates include "Dolores Claiborne," "Diabolique,"
"Fried Green Tomatoes," "A Home of Our Own," "Used
People," "Dick Tracy" and "Men Don't Leave." The
actress began her notable career on the stage, earning
accolades and awards for her stirring performances in
plays such as "'night, Mother." She is currently starring in
"Primary Colors" for director Mike Nichols.
